Deixe a movimentada cidade de Roma para se apaixonar pela vida lenta e bela dos moradores de Frascati, a Cidade do Vinho. Seu dia começa com um belo passeio de trem para Frascati de Roma, durante o qual você pode admirar a beleza da zona rural de Roma. Vamos buscá-lo na Estação Frascati e mostrar-lhe todos os cantos incríveis da cidade. Em seguida, chegaremos à nossa antiga adega, onde nossa família começou com a produção de vinho. Saboreie dois tipos dos melhores vinhos da nossa família combinando com carnes e queijos locais. Em seguida, todo o necessário para fazer a massa estará pronto, então será a sua vez de sujar as mãos. Vestindo avental e misturando todos os ingredientes enquanto bebe vinho, você aparece com sua própria massa artesanal. Então será mágico ver o que aconteceu, sua massa será cozida com seu Molho Romano favorito e pronto! Você estará pronto para desfrutar de sua própria massa bebendo vinho e relaxando. Você não vai sair do nosso lugar antes de não ter visitado nossa cave de vinhos!

Nico welcomed us into his hometown and took us on a fascinating walking tour, sharing its history from the train station all the way to his family’s home, which has been in their family for generations. We learned about their family’s winemaking tradition and even explored the incredible underground tunnel system beneath the houses, where wine was once stored in ancient cellars. It was such a unique and authentic experience. The pasta-making class was fantastic. Nico and his cousin were warm, patient, and passionate teachers. We learned how to make four different types of fresh pasta and chose from four delicious sauces to pair with them. The meal at the end was simply unforgettable. We got a little tour of the town on our walk to the restaurant and also got to explore the family’s bomb shelter / prior winemaking cellar. The experience comes with two 1/2 glasses of wines from the family’s vineyard for tasting, and you can purchase wine by the glass or bottle as well. It was great wine, one DOC and one DOCG.
